The students, who became known as the Little Rock Nine, comprised the first black students to attend a previously-white school in Little Rock after Arkansas Governor Orval Faubus refused to follow federal integration laws established by the Supreme Court in their 1954 ruling, Brown versus Board of Education. Arkansas Governor Orval Faubus removed the National Guard from the school only after a federal district court ordered him to do so on September 20.
